have any of your guys rotors started to rust even though they were zinced??? just wondering about the guys who had them for a couple months now...
Here at R1, we try our very best to prevent rust by either with zinc coating that is standard on all E-line rotors. While the Premium rotors get the Black E-coated treatment on the hubs and vane structures. But in rare cases some of my customers had rust build up on there rotors. However these customers live in areas where it rains and snow quite often where most rotors will rust no matter what.
For future reference try spraying high temp black paint or VHT on the rotors. I have heard this works best.
